Nanny
 
I am looking for some advice. My wife and I are both pilots and are working on our first kid. We were wondering what similar families do for child care. We were thinking a part time live in nanny as we both bid minimum schedules are are home a lot. I was thinking of a salaried position where we pay her, or him, to work a max of 14 days. Some months they work maybe 3 days, others all 14.

We have an au pair. Much cheaper than an American nanny and we don't have to deal much with taxes/insurance. Its a year commitment to start, and there is an agency if you have issues. The overall cost is much more affordable. We used Cultural Care at first, but they are very wary of two pilot families (the girls are only allowed to work 10 hours a day and 45 in a week, however if you can come up with something that works for both you and the au pair that can be worked around). We are now with Great AuPair, they have a much wider selection of countries.
